A plane from Sydney, Australia, crash-landed at OR Tambo International Airport in Johannesburg on Tuesday morning, the Airports Company of SA (Acsa) said.

"At this stage only 50 passengers have been accounted for," said Acsa spokeswoman Unathi Batyashe-Fillis.

There were 290 passengers on the plane.

Admin edit:

The following is a retraction issued by the South African Press Association:

SUBS/NEWSEDS: Please KILL our 'PLANECRASH-ORTAMBO'' issued from JOHANNESBURG on Tuesday, November 30 and headlined 'PLANE CRASHES AT OR TAMBO'. The Airports Company of SA (Acsa) has advised Sapa that it was only a drill.
